For the 2026 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 1,714 students in 36618, AL (there are , serving 193 private students). 90% of all K-12 students in 36618, AL are educated in public schools (compared to the AL state average of 90%).
The top-ranked public schools in 36618, AL are Orchard Elementary School, Cl Scarborough Model Middle School and Forest Hill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 36618 have an average math proficiency score of 10% (versus the Alabama public school average of 30%), and reading proficiency score of 30% (versus the 47% statewide average). Schools in 36618, AL have an average ranking of 2/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Alabama public schools.
Minority enrollment is 95%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Alabama public school average of 49% (majority Black).
